This may have been suggested before but I thought I'd post anyway just because it's such a great idea.
I recently bought a pump and was turning it on and off by plugging it in and unplugging it. That obviously is a pain in the arse so I was going to build a pump stand with an outlet and light switch to control it until I ran across this bad boy.

It works great and is even better than the light switch option as you can control the pump from anywhere which means you can be doing one thing (like getting a beer from the fridge) and turn your pump on or off if you need to from 25' away. I bought the one with 2 remotes because I know I will eventually drop one in the wort since I'm a clutz.
